概述

TokenIM是一个安全的即时通讯框架,为保护用户数据安全,它使用了密钥进行加密和解密。本文将介绍如何导出TokenIM的秘钥,并说明如何在应用程序中使用这些秘钥。

导出秘钥的方法

1. 打开TokenIM应用程序,并登录到管理员账户。

2. 在用户管理界面中,找到秘钥管理选项。

3. 点击导出秘钥按钮,系统会生成一个加密的密钥文件。

4. 将该密钥文件保存到安全的位置,确保只有授权的人员能够访问该文件。

在应用程序中使用秘钥

1. 将密钥文件复制到你的应用程序的安全存储目录中。

2. 在应用程序的初始化阶段,加载密钥文件。

3. 使用加载后的密钥进行加密和解密操作。

如何保证密钥文件的安全性?

为确保密钥文件的安全性,可以采取以下措施:

1. 将密钥文件保存在只有授权人员能够访问的服务器上。

2. 限制对密钥文件的访问权限,只有需要使用密钥的人员可以读取该文件。

3. 定期更改密钥文件的密码,并更新应用程序中的密钥。

4. 使用加密算法对密钥文件进行加密,增加安全性。

如何防止秘钥被泄露?

为防止密钥被泄露,可以采取以下预防措施:

1. 不要将密钥文件明文保存在任何公共的存储介质上。

2. 确保密钥文件的传输过程是加密的,可以使用SSL等安全通道。

3. 定期检查密钥文件是否有异常访问记录。

4. 如发现密钥文件被泄露,立即更换密钥并通知相关人员。

如何处理秘钥的失效或更换?

当密钥失效或需要更换时,需要执行以下步骤:

1. 生成一个新的密钥文件,并将它保存在安全的位置。

2. 更新应用程序中的密钥,使用新的密钥进行加密和解密操作。

3. 通知所有需要使用密钥的人员关于密钥的变更,并提供新的密钥文件。

4. 确保旧的密钥文件被安全地销毁,以免被不法分子获取。

如何保证密钥在传输过程中的安全?

为保证密钥在传输过程中的安全,可以采取以下措施:

1. 使用SSL或其他安全通道进行密钥的传输。

2. 对传输的密钥进行加密,增加安全性。

3. 验证密钥接收方的身份,确保只有合法的接收方才能获得密钥。

4. 监控密钥传输过程,及时发现并阻止任何异常的活动。

通过以上方法,你可以安全地导出TokenIM的秘钥,并在应用程序中使用这些秘钥保护用户数据的安全。